Cajun rice, a flavorful and vibrant dish, fundamentally involves transforming plain rice into a savory culinary experience through the infusion of Cajun spices, vegetables, and often meat or seafood. This culinary technique enhances the rice’s palatability, imparting a distinctive flavor profile characterized by a blend of spicy, smoky, and savory notes. The process typically involves sauting aromatic vegetables like onions, bell peppers, and celery the “holy trinity” of Cajun cuisine with seasonings before incorporating the rice and stock. This method ensures the rice absorbs the flavors during cooking, resulting in a cohesive and satisfying dish.

The creation of this flavorful rice offers several benefits. Nutritionally, the addition of vegetables and protein sources enhances its vitamin and mineral content, making it a more complete meal. From a culinary perspective, the process transforms a simple grain into a complex and exciting side dish or even a main course. Historically, it reflects the resourceful nature of Cajun cuisine, which utilizes readily available ingredients and spices to create flavorful meals. Its versatility allows for variations depending on available ingredients and personal preferences.

Properly acknowledging the R software environment is essential when utilizing it for statistical computing and graphics in research or publication. This involves citing both the core R system and any packages employed. The citation usually includes the authors (the R Core Team or package developers), the publication year, the title (R: A Language and Environment for Statistical Computing, or the package name), and the publisher (R Foundation for Statistical Computing, or CRAN). An example would be: R Core Team (2023). R: A language and environment for statistical computing. R Foundation for Statistical Computing, Vienna, Austria.

Giving appropriate credit to the creators of statistical software promotes ethical research practices, acknowledges intellectual contributions, and ensures reproducibility. Failure to acknowledge the software used can be perceived as plagiarism and undermines the transparency of the research process. Historically, consistent citation practices have been adopted as statistical software has become increasingly central to data analysis and interpretation across numerous disciplines. This consistency benefits the open-source community by providing recognition and potentially encouraging further development and support.

A spinal disc herniation occurs when the soft, gel-like nucleus pulposus pushes through a tear in the tougher outer ring, or annulus fibrosus, of an intervertebral disc. This protrusion can compress nearby nerves, resulting in pain, numbness, or weakness. Addressing this condition without surgical intervention often involves a multi-faceted approach focused on reducing inflammation, relieving pressure on the nerve, and strengthening supporting structures.

Opting for non-surgical strategies to manage a herniated disc offers several advantages. It minimizes the risks associated with surgery, such as infection, nerve damage, and prolonged recovery periods. Furthermore, many individuals find significant pain relief and functional improvement through conservative methods, allowing them to return to their daily activities. Historically, rest and pain medication were the primary recommendations; however, modern approaches emphasize active rehabilitation and lifestyle modifications.

Dry socket, clinically termed alveolar osteitis, is a post-extraction complication that occurs when a blood clot fails to form or dislodges prematurely from the tooth extraction site, most commonly after the removal of molars. This exposes the underlying bone and nerve endings, leading to significant pain. The duration of discomfort is a primary concern for patients experiencing this condition.

Understanding the typical timeline for recovery from this condition is crucial for managing expectations and seeking appropriate treatment. Factors influencing the healing process include the individual’s overall health, adherence to post-operative instructions, and the severity of the inflammation. Proper oral hygiene and avoiding activities that could disrupt the healing process are vital to achieving a faster and more comfortable recovery.

The disappearance of the Warden in Minecraft, after it is no longer actively pursuing a player, is governed by specific despawning mechanics. If the Warden does not detect any vibrations or players for 60 seconds after being unsummoned or losing track of a player, it will begin the despawning process, sinking back into the ground.

This despawn mechanic is significant for gameplay balance. It prevents the permanent presence of a powerful mob in the Deep Dark biome, allowing players to explore and build without the constant threat of the Warden. Understanding the despawn timer is beneficial for players who wish to manage encounters, allowing strategic retreats and re-engagements.
